  • Publication number: 20100038817
    Abstract: A method and device for the production of thermoplastics containing coarse-scale and/or nanoscale, coated, de-agglomerated magnesium hydroxide particles that are supplied to the thermoplastic in the form of a dispersion or suspension in an aqueous or organic solvent, and mixed with the themoplastic. The thermoplastics filled with magnesium hydroxide particles demonstrate improved mechanical properties, particularly an improved modulus of elasticity and low brittleness.

  • Publication number: 20100011993
    Abstract: The present invention relates to a method for the production of coated magnesium hydroxide particles, whereby the individual primary magnesium hydroxide particles are coated. According to the invention, specific additives are added to the precipitation reaction for obtaining the magnesium hydroxide particles, in order to obtain these magnesium hydroxide particles in a coated state. Furthermore, a first method step of the present invention is directed at a method for the production of coarse-scale or nanoscale, coated magnesium hydroxide suspensions or dispersions. In a second method step, the coated magnesium hydroxide particles can be converted to de-agglomerated products either by means of bead-mill grinding or ultrasound and a dispersant. Finally, the present invention is directed at coated magnesium hydroxide particles, particularly nanoscale, coated magnesium hydroxide particles that can be obtained in this manner.

  • Publication number: 20100004352
    Abstract: The present invention relates to a method for the production of curable masses, containing coarse-scale and/or nanoscale, coated, de-agglomerated magnesium hydroxide particles. More precisely, the present invention relates to a method for the production of curable masses, whereby coarse-scale and/or nanoscale, precoated magnesium hydroxide particles in an aqueous or organic solvent are treated with ultrasound or subjected to bead-mill grinding in the presence of a dispersant. After any drying that might be necessary, and renewed suspension/dispersion in an organic solvent, the magnesium hydroxide particles are worked into a component of a curable mass. Furthermore, the present invention is directed at a method for the production of a cured polymer material.

  • Patent number: 7635822
    Abstract: The electrostatic separation of ground crude potassium salts containing kieserite is accomplished by mixing the ground crude potassium salt with a conditioning agent containing a combination of an aromatic carboxylic acid or its derivatives, an ammonium salt of an aromatic carboxylic acid, as well as an unbranched fatty alcohol having a chain length of C10 to C15, and subsequently triboelectrically charging the mixture at a relative humidity of 1-10%. The mixture is then separated into a crude kieserite fraction and a crude potassium fraction by means of an electrostatic separation method. This method increases kieserite yield and the selectivity of a subsequent treatment by means of flotation.

  • Patent number: 7553462
    Abstract: A method for the production of Mg(OH)2 nanoparticles, by means of polyol-mediated synthesis, from an Mg precursor as well as a base. The particles produced with this method have a diameter between 10 nm to 300 nm, have a mono-disperse particle distribution, and are present in non-agglomerated form. They can be converted to MgO particles by means of calcination.

  • Patent number: 6011229
    Abstract: An electrostatic separator of the free-fall type for classifying triboelectrically charged substance mixtures. This separator has a separate voltage source connected to each of the electrodes forming a pair of electrodes in such a way that the one voltage source supplies a positive voltage against ground potential and the other voltage source supplies a negative voltage against ground potential. This causes the potential difference against ground to be equal to zero in the center of the separator.

  • Patent number: 5687852
    Abstract: A tubular free-fall separator for the electrostatic separation of particles of a plastics mixture, includes two parallel opposite rows of vertical tubes which are either arranged rotatably around their own axis or are fixedly installed and are connected with a direct current voltage source for maintaining an electrostatic field between the rows. The tube rows are arranged in such a manner that two adjacent axis points of the tubes of one row always form a parallelogram, which has no right angles, with the opposite adjacent two axis points of the tubes of the other row.

  • Patent number: 5507184
    Abstract: In the process whereby a time gate but especially the time gate for an expected error range 58 in a device by means of which materials are tested by ultra sound according to the impulse echo process involving a test head 20 which emits pulses that impinge diagonally on the surface 28 of a test piece 24, the test head 20 that emits diagonally is firmly connected to a test head 22 from which pulses are emitted vertically. Both test heads emit at given intervals 48, 49 ultra sound impulses and subsequently receive them. The echo signal 50 of the entry of sound of the test head 22 from which pulses emit vertically is utilized to activate the time gate of the test head from which sound is emitted diagonally.

  • Patent number: 5503641
    Abstract: A potassium chloride mixture with grains of different sizes is extracted in a first stage with an unsaturated solution at an elevated temperature, whereby the finest grains are completely dissolved and the coarse proportions are caused to start dissolution, the purified medium fraction is transported into a second process stage and the previously dissolved amount of KCl is crystallized there onto the purified grains at a lower temperature, forming a product of high purity with a balanced grain size and a narrow grain spectrum.
